Today we’d like to introduce you to Talia Don.
So, before we jump into specific questions about the business, why don’t you give us some details about you and your story.
I came with my Husband and my first daughter 22 years ago from Israel. I Started to do Ph.D. in Theater at Tufts University.
After one semester I had my second daughter. Even though I wanted to go back to the program, my husband and father convinced me to change fields and i switched to computers!! I worked for EMC for three years (had my third daughter!). While working there I lost my favorite necklace that loved and I wanted to re create it. I went to a bead store in Israel and bought a lot of beads.
I remember siting on the floor and making the necklace. I never took a jewelry class in my life (up until today and I bought jewelry magazines to try to teach myself hope to do them. I fell in love with the art of design, and my husband, who told me to take sis month to see what I can do with it. I have been designing for 13 years. I sold to Bloomingdale and now I sell to Neiman Marcus and other jewelry stores.

We’d love to hear more about your business.
I like to work with different materials. Most of the time I don’t know what i going to design and I let the materials” talk to me”. Most of the designs are one of a kind. People also bring old necklaces that they inherent or bought a long time ago and I re-design them.
I only see clients by appointment only. I like to give attention to each one. For me it is the relationship first and jewelry second :).
I am blessed to meet amazing people in my studio and work. I don’t take it for granted. To do something that you love is a big privileged! The way for me to s “say thank you” to this privilege was by volunteering at the Children’s Hospital at the Cardiology unit and do jewelry with the kids!!!
